Modes<br />
The first line on the device menu indicates which mode that the <strong>Freedom</strong><br />
<strong>SW</strong> <strong>3000</strong> is in. Table 4 defines the six different modes: Invert, Bulk,<br />
Absorption, Float, AC Bypass (AC Passthru), and Equalize.<br />
Table 4 Modes<br />
Mode<br />
Invert<br />
Bulk<br />
Absorption<br />
Description<br />
The <strong>Freedom</strong> <strong>SW</strong> <strong>3000</strong> is converting DC power to<br />
AC power.<br />
The first stage of three-stage battery charging. Current<br />
is supplied to the batteries at a constant rate while<br />
voltage gradually rises.<br />
The second stage of three-stage battery charging.<br />
Voltage remains constant and current reduces as the<br />
battery becomes charged. This ensures complete<br />
charging.<br />
